一种成像装置及系统的制作方法_2

文档序号:8583471阅读:来源:国知局
APP按钮给用户,当用户希望进行图像自动旋转时,点击触发机械按钮或APP按钮的方式开启该旋转操作功能。
[0053]在执行图像自动旋转之前,检测相关功能是否开启,若开启则执行下述的S202,否贝IJ,结束。
[0054]S202:当采集到图像时,确定出用于拍摄所述图像的成像装置的位置状态。
[0055]所述位置状态是否为旋转位置状态是根据挂载所述成像装置的支撑设备的旋转角度信息、或者挂载所述成像装置的移动物体的旋转角度信息、或者所述成像装置的旋转角度信息确定的。
[0056]S203:若所述位置状态为表示所述成像装置处于旋转后的旋转位置状态,则按照预置的旋转规则对所述采集到的图像执行旋转操作。
[0057]所述的旋转规则包括按照旋转位置状态中所指示的旋转角度和方向,反向旋转图像;或者按照旋转位置状态中所指示的旋转角度和方向,朝该指示的方向上旋转图像,保证图像的旋转角度和旋转位置状态中所指示的旋转角度之和为360度即可。
[0058]例如,当确定成像装置逆时针旋转了 90度,则将图像顺时针旋转90度,或者将图像逆时针旋转270度。
[0059]S204:输出执行了所述旋转操作后的图像。
[0060]具体的,所述S202至S204的具体描述可参考图4对应实施例的描述。
[0061]S205:存储执行所述旋转操作后的图像、或显示执行所述旋转操作后的图像。
[0062]本实用新型实施例可以根据成像装置的旋转状态来对其拍摄到的图像进行旋转,满足用户对图像旋转的自动化智能化需求,实现成本较低,并且还能够根据用户的功能需求进行功能的开启和关闭,满足用户的不同需求。
[0063]再请参见图6,是本实用新型的图像处理方法的第三实施例流程示意图,本实用新型实施例的所述方法可以由照相机、摄像机等成像装置中的处理器执行,图像处理具体包括对拍摄的图片或视频等图像进行旋转操作,以便于以正常的显示方式(拍摄对象的上部在显示终端的上部显示)来存储或显示拍摄到的图像,具体的,所述方法包括:
[0064]S301:当采集到图像时,确定出用于拍摄所述图像的成像装置的位置状态。
[0065]所述位置状态是否为旋转位置状态是根据挂载所述成像装置的支撑设备的旋转角度信息、或者挂载所述成像装置的移动物体的旋转角度信息、或者所述成像装置的旋转角度信息确定的。
[0066]S302:若所述位置状态为表示所述成像装置处于旋转后的旋转位置状态,判断自动旋转操作功能是否被开启。
[0067]可以提供机械按键或者应用程序APP按钮给用户,当用户希望进行图像自动旋转时,点击触发机械按钮或APP按钮的方式开启该旋转操作功能。
[0068]在执行图像自动旋转之前,检测相关功能是否开启,若开启则执行下述的S303,否贝IJ,结束。
[0069]S303:按照预置的旋转规则对所述采集到的图像执行旋转操作。
[0070]所述的旋转规则包括按照旋转位置状态中所指示的旋转角度和方向,反向旋转图像;或者按照旋转位置状态中所指示的旋转角度和方向,朝该指示的方向上旋转图像,保证图像的旋转角度和旋转位置状态中所指示的旋转角度之和为360度即可。
[0071]例如,当确定成像装置逆时针旋转了 90度,则将图像顺时针旋转90度,或者将图像逆时针旋转270度。
[0072]S304 :输出执行了所述旋转操作后的图像。
[0073]具体的,所述S301至S304的具体描述可参考图4对应实施例的描述。
[0074]S305:存储执行所述旋转操作后的图像、或显示执行所述旋转操作后的图像。
[0075]本实用新型实施例可以根据成像装置的旋转状态来对其拍摄到的图像进行旋转,满足用户对图像旋转的自动化智能化需求,实现成本较低,并且还能够根据用户的功能需求进行功能的开启和关闭,满足用户的不同需求。
[0076]本实用新型实施例检测位置状态是否为旋转位置状态的方法包括多种,具体可以通过检测成像装置的支撑设备、移动物体以及成像装置本身来确定成像装置是否处于旋转位置状态,可以分别基于支撑设备、移动物体以及成像装置来确定,也可以基于这三者中的任意两种或三种的组合,来综合确定成像装置的位置状态是否为旋转位置状态。具体请参考下述的图7至图9对应实施例中的相关描述。
[0077]再请参见图7,是本实用新型实施例的一种检测位置状态是否为旋转位置状态的方法的流程示意图,所述方法包括:
[0078]S401 :获取用于挂载所述成像装置的支撑设备的旋转角度信息;
[0079]S402:若获取到的支撑设备的旋转角度信息达到预设的第一角度阈值,则确定所述成像装置的位置状态为表示所述成像装置处于旋转后的旋转位置状态。
[0080]其中,所述S401包括:从挂载所述成像装置的支撑设备中配置的旋转角度传感器中获取所述支撑设备的旋转角度信息;或者从外置于所述成像装置的支撑设备并用于检测所述支撑设备的旋转角度传感器中获取所述支撑设备的旋转角度信息。
[0081]所述第一角度阈值可以配置为90度,当支撑设备正常竖直放置时所对应的竖直轴与重力传感器的重力方向的夹角达到90度时,即可确定所述成像装置处于旋转后的旋转位置状态。
[0082]本实用新型实施例能够有效地对与成像装置相连的支撑设备进行监控,从而确定成像装置的旋转情况,满足了用户对实现图像旋转的自动化、智能化需求,软硬件成本较低。
[0083]再请参见图8,是本实用新型实施例的另一种检测位置状态是否为旋转位置状态的方法的流程示意图,所述方法包括:
[0084]S501 :获取用于挂载所述成像装置的移动物体的旋转角度信息;
[0085]S502:若获取到的移动物体的旋转角度信息达到预设的第二角度阈值,则确定所述成像装置的位置状态为表示所述成像装置处于旋转后的旋转位置状态。
[0086]所述S501具体可以包括:从挂载所述成像装置的移动物体中配置的旋转角度传感器中获取所述移动物体的旋转角度信息;或者从外置于所述成像装置的移动物体并用于检测所述移动物体的旋转角度传感器中获取所述移动物体的旋转角度信息。
[0087]所述第二角度阈值可以配置为90度,当移动物体正常竖直放置时所对应的竖直轴与重力传感器的重力方向的夹角达到90度时,即可确定所述成像装置处于旋转后的旋转位置状态。
[0088]本实用新型实施例能够有效地对与成像装置相连的移动物体进行监控,从而确定成像装置的旋转情况,满足了用户对实现图像旋转的自动化、智能化需求,软硬件成本较低。
[0089]再请参见图9,是本实用新型实施例的再一种检测位置状态是否为旋转位置状态的方法的流程示意图,所述方法包括:
[0090]S601:获取所述成像装置的旋转角度信息;
[0091]S602:若获取到的所述成像装置的旋转角度信息达到预设的第三角度阈值,则确定所述成像装置的位置状态为表示所述成像装置处于旋转后的旋转位置状态。
[0092]所述S601具体可以包括:从配置在所述成像装置中的旋转角度传感器中获取所述成像装置的旋转角度信息;或者从外置于所述成像装置并用于检测所述成像装置的旋转角度信息的旋转角度传感器中获取所述成像装置的旋转角度信息。
[0093]所述第三角度阈值可以配置为90度,当成像装置正常竖直放置时所对应的竖直轴与重力传感器的重力方向的夹角达到90度时,即可确定所述成像装置处于旋转后的旋转位置状态。
[0094]本实用新型实施例能够有效地对成像装置进行监控,确定出成像装置的旋转情况,满足了用户对实现图像旋转的自动化、智能化需求,软硬件成本较低。
[0095]再请参见图10,是本实用新型的图像处理方法的第四实施例流程示意图,本实用新型实施例的所述方法可以由一个处理器执行,该处理器通过与其他用于检测成像装置的支撑设备、移动物体的位置状态的处理器通信,来确定是否执行对拍摄图像的旋转操作,具体的,所述方法包括:
[0096]S701:当采集到图像时,发送询问请求,所述询问请求用于请求获取用于拍摄所述图像的成像装置的位置状态是否为旋转位置状态;
[0097]所述图像的成像装置的位置状态是否为旋转位置状态是由所述的其他处理器来判断的,所述其他处理器检测是否为旋转位置状态的具体方式可参考图7至图9对应实施例的描述。
[0098]S702:若接收到响应所述询问请求的确认信息,则按照预置的旋转规则对所述采集到的图像执行旋转操作,所述确认信息用于确定所述图像的成像装置处于旋转位置状态;
[0099]S703:输出执行了所述旋转操作后的图像。
[0100]进一步地,本实用新型实施例的所述方法还可以包括:存储执行所述旋转操作后的图像、或显示执行所述旋转操作后的图像。
[0101]进一步地,本实用新型实施例的所述方法在所述S701之前还可以包括:判断自动旋转操作功能是否被开启,若是,则执行所述发送询问请求;或者在所述S702中执行旋转操作之前还包括:判断自动旋转操作功能是否被开启,若是,则执行所述按照预置的旋转规则对所述采集到的图像执行旋转操作。
[0102]本实用新型实施例能够快速地确定是否对图像进行旋转操作,满足用户对实现图像旋转的自动化、智能化需求,软硬件成本较低。
[0103]再请参见图11,是本实用新型的图像处理方法的第五实施例流程示意图,本实用新型实施例的所述方法可以由一个处理器执行,用于检测成像装置的支撑设备、移动物体的位置状态,并与对应的执行图像旋转操作的处
当前第2页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1